Okay so I just found this kit and it looks pretty cool, get all your coolant hoses replaced and it comes with clamps. Has anyone bought the full kit? It's $102 bucks, which doesn't sound to bad when you consider every single coolant hose gets replaced with nice new hoses. If anyone has feedback on this kit I'd greatly appreciate it!!
 
I have the 1g set. I have all of the hoses installed but haven't run the car with them yet. The hoses look fine, and will probably last. If I was doing it again though I'd spend the extra few dollars on an OEM set. Expect to do trimming on every hose, you have to use hose clamps instead of spring clamps and the hoses are a very tight fit on the nipples.
 
The quality is great, they are really nice silicone hoses for a fantastic price. I didn't get the full set as I already had Mishimoto Radiator hoses. I also didn't use every hose since the car is modified and didn't need everything but I'll try and snap a photo for you.
 
Here's a photo of my engine bay, you can see the rad hoses, turbo coolant lines, and tb coolant lines. I've install most of the hoses.

Pros: Extremely good quality. A complete kit.

Cons: Fitment requires trimming, which OHM states. Extremely tight fitting, which can be a pain to install. Junk clamps, your best off buying new ones and throwing away the ones that come with it.

Overall, they are good quality, very durable, and would recommend them for the price. Personally, however, If I had to do it again I would just go oem all around.

I got a 2g kit, I like it a lot. I broke my old ass radiator as the hoses are tight but are nice. And as type1dsmr said, yes needs a little trimming, and I ended up using my OEM clamps as they arnt that good. But yes worth the money.
